A neural network is a computational model that draws inspiration from the way the human brain operates. This model consists of interconnected layers of nodes or 'neurons,' which process input data through weighted connections. Each input is transformed, passed through the network, and ultimately results in an output. The structure of a neural network allows it to learn complex patterns and relationships in data, mimicking the way biological brains learn from experience.
